The Fishbone Prayer Plant is a beautiful and popular houseplant that can add a touch of elegance to any room. However, like many other plants, it is susceptible to mealybugs. These tiny, white insects feed on the sap of plants and can cause damage and even death if left untreated. Fortunately, there are several ways to get rid of mealybugs on your Fishbone Prayer Plant.
Identify the Problem
The first step in getting rid of mealybugs is to identify them. Mealybugs are small, white insects that look like tiny cotton balls. They are often found on the underside of leaves or in the crevices where leaves meet the stem. Mealybugs can also leave a sticky residue called honeydew on the leaves of your plant.
Remove Infected Leaves
The next step in getting rid of mealybugs is to remove any infected leaves. Use a pair of pruning shears to carefully cut off any leaves that are heavily infested with mealybugs. Be sure to dispose of these infected leaves in a sealed plastic bag to prevent the mealybugs from spreading.
Wash Your Plant
Once you have removed the infected leaves, it’s time to wash your plant. Gently spray your Fishbone Prayer Plant with a hose or showerhead, being careful not to damage the leaves or stem. You can also use a mixture of warm water and mild soap to clean your plant. Be sure to rinse your plant thoroughly with clean water after washing.
Apply Insecticide
If washing your plant doesn’t get rid of all the mealybugs, you may need to apply an insecticide. There are several insecticides available that are specifically designed to kill mealybugs. Be sure to read the label carefully and follow the instructions for application.
Monitor Your Plant
After you have treated your plant for mealybugs, it’s important to monitor it closely. Check your plant regularly for any signs of new infestations. Mealybugs can be difficult to get rid of completely, so it’s important to stay vigilant.
Prevent Future Infestations
The best way to deal with mealybugs is to prevent them from infesting your plant in the first place. Here are a few tips to help you prevent future mealybug infestations:
- Inspect new plants carefully before bringing them into your home.
- Keep your plant healthy by providing the right amount of water, light, and nutrients.
- Quarantine any new plants for a few weeks before introducing them to your other plants.
- Regularly clean and inspect your plants for signs of pests.
By following these tips, you can help keep your Fishbone Prayer Plant healthy and free from mealybugs.
FAQ
Are mealybugs harmful to humans?
No, mealybugs are not harmful to humans. However, they can cause damage to your plants if left untreated.
Can I use neem oil to get rid of mealybugs?
Yes, neem oil is an effective treatment for mealybugs. Be sure to follow the instructions on the label carefully.
How often should I inspect my plants for pests?
It’s a good idea to inspect your plants for pests on a regular basis, at least once a week. This will help you catch any problems early and prevent infestations from getting out of control.
